

AquaShell
AquaShell is a scripting shell for Windows that uses the dnyScript language. It can be used to automate tedious tasks in scripts. The shell is extendable via native plugins.

What is AquaShell?
AquaShell is an easy-to-use Windows scripting and automation system. It integrates well with Windows and allows your to both create automation tasks as well as complex scripting applications. The product features a plugin system, so the shell can be extended with more commands. Of course there are standard plugins provided already. The syntax is inspired by C++, PHP, Tcl and PowerShell. It is easy to learn in order to quickly start developing your scripts.
AquaShell is opensourced software released under the MIT license. This ensures full transparency and allows you to contribute.
